The idea of social market can be traced back to the trend of cultural normalization of drug use, which has strengthened since the 1990s. We refer to closed markets, involving socially integrated subjects: they exchange and consume cannabis in 'thickened' social networks, procure the drug also through domestic self-production and pursue strategies of risk and harm minimization. We study the increased relevance of such social markets for Italy, and we examine a few possible implications in terms of policy-making and regulation.
